West Ham United make £27m bid for Sevilla forward Youssef En-Nesyri?

West Ham United reportedly make a £27m bid for Sevilla forward Youssef En-Nesyri as they look to replace Sebastien Haller.

Sevilla forward Youssef En-Nesyri has reportedly emerged as a transfer target for West Ham United.

The Morocco international has enjoyed a terrific campaign with the Spanish side, contributing 12 goals in La Liga and the Champions League.

However, with the 23-year-old continuing to be used on a rotational basis, it appears that the attacker is attracting interest from the Premier League.

According to The Athletic, West Ham have informed Sevilla that they are willing to pay £27m to conclude a deal before the end of January.

The report claims that the Hammers, who are keen to replace Sebastien Haller, would pay £22.5m up front with an extra £4.5m coming in the form of add-ons.

Sevilla are are in no rush to sell En-Nesyri with the frontman possessing a contract until the end of the 2024-25 campaign.
